Screening Filters
Price > $5
- Purpose: Excludes very low-priced, illiquid, and often highly speculative names.
- Rationale: For a 30% weekly move, you want stocks that are tradable and not distorted by penny-stock behavior. This filter helps focus on names where the move is more likely to be driven by real momentum rather than noise.
Volume > 500,000
- Purpose: Ensures the stock is actively traded.
- Rationale: A big short-term jump usually needs strong participation. Higher volume increases the odds that a move can sustain and makes it easier to enter and exit quickly without excessive slippage.
Price Above 5-Day and 20-Day Moving Averages
- Purpose: Selects stocks already in an uptrend.
- Rationale: Stocks that are above both short-term moving averages are showing near-term and intermediate-term strength. This is important for a “jump this week” screen because momentum names are more likely to continue rising than stocks still drifting sideways or down.
MACD Positive and Bullish
- Purpose: Confirms momentum is strengthening.
- Rationale: A positive, bullish MACD suggests the trend is not only up but also gaining traction. That makes it a good filter for identifying stocks with the technical setup to continue moving sharply in the near term.
RSI in Moderate Range
- Purpose: Avoids stocks that are already extremely overbought.
- Rationale: For a 30% weekly upside screen, you want stocks with room to run. Moderate RSI helps avoid names that may already be stretched and more likely to pause or reverse before making another big move.
